Identify the number of verbs in the following sentence: "Technical and business writing is something anyone can learn."

English
1 answer:
sergiy2304 [10]3 years ago
4 0
In this sentence, there are 3 verbs if we count Writing to be a verb. It is a gerund that functions as a noun, but is technically still a verb. Can and Learn are also verbs, so the correct answer should be 3.

Post two college-level "sentences" illustrating each of the following errors (for a total of
nika2105 [10]

Answer:

run-on:

Austin is the capital of Texas Sacramento is the capital of California.

Today is Friday tomorrow is Saturday.

fragment:

Whenever it stops raining.

Driving home after the ball game.

comma splice:

Austin is the capital of Texas, Sacramento is the capital of California.

Today is Friday, tomorrow is Saturday.
